(Matthew 26: 26-29)

 
And as they were eating, Jesus took bread, and blessed it, and brake it, and gave it to the disciples, and said, Take, eat; this is my body. And he took the cup, and gave thanks, and gave it to them, saying, Drink ye all of it;  For this is my blood of the new testament, which is shed for many for the remission of sins.  But I say unto you, I will not drink henceforth of this fruit of the vine, until that day when I drink it new with you in my Father's kingdom. The Bible covenant is a promise between God and man. God made humans unilaterally covenanted and obedient. However, since humans disobeyed, the previous covenant was invalidated, and the new covenant was signed again. So, the covenant made with old people is called the old covenant, and the covenant made with new people is called the new covenant.

Jesus was resurrected and ascended. The night before Jesus was crucified, he said the new covenant. After breaking the bread, he said, "This cup is a new covenant to be established with blood." Those who are in Jesus Christ become partakers of the new covenant. Those who are in Jesus Christ are those who were buried together in association with Jesus who died on the cross.
